Types of Boat Building Plans

Boat building plans vary widely depending on the type of vessel, the materials used, and the builder’s expertise. Knowing the types available will help you select the right one for your project.

1. Canoe and Kayak Plans

These are simpler boats typically made from wood, fiberglass, or composite materials. Canoe and kayak plans often emphasize lightweight construction and streamlined design, perfect for paddling enthusiasts.

2. Dinghy and Small Utility Boats

Small boats such as dinghies are ideal for novices. Plans for these vessels usually incorporate straightforward designs and inexpensive materials like plywood, allowing for quick build times and easy maintenance.

3. Sailboat Plans

Sailboat plans tend to be more complex, requiring knowledge of rigging, sail dynamics, and stability. Depending on size and design, these plans can range from small daysailers to larger cruising yachts.

4. Powerboat Plans

Powerboats include designs for runabouts, fishing boats, and speedboats. These plans often integrate engine mounts, fuel systems, and hull designs optimized for speed and stability.

5. Traditional and Historic Boat Plans

For those interested in classic designs, many plans recreate traditional wooden boats or historic vessels. These often appeal to craftsmen who appreciate the art and history of boat building.

Materials Commonly Used in Boat Building

Understanding the materials specified in your boat building plans is crucial, as each affects the boat’s performance, durability, and build complexity.

  • Plywood: Popular for its affordability and ease of use, plywood is often used in stitch-and-glue construction methods.
  • Solid Wood: Traditional builders may use cedar, mahogany, or oak for framing and planking, prized for beauty and strength.
  • Fiberglass: Many modern plans incorporate fiberglass for hull construction or reinforcement thanks to its strength and water resistance.
  • Composite Materials: Advanced builders may use carbon fiber, epoxy resins, or other composites for lightweight, high-strength builds.
  • Metal: Aluminum or steel plans are available, especially for powerboats, but generally require specialized tools and skills.

Popular Construction Methods Explained

Boat building plans often specify particular construction techniques. Understanding these will help clarify what’s involved in your project.

Stitch-and-Glue

A simple, popular method using plywood panels “stitched” together with wire or zip ties, then glued using epoxy. This method is beginner-friendly and produces strong, lightweight hulls.

Strip Planking

This involves gluing narrow strips of wood edge-to-edge over temporary forms to create smooth, curved hull shapes. It’s ideal for complex shapes but requires more time and skill.

Cold Molding

Thin wood veneers are laminated with epoxy over a mold to create a durable, lightweight hull. This method is more advanced and suited for builders seeking high performance and aesthetics.

Traditional Planking

Ships are built using planks fastened to a wooden frame, a time-honored method that requires precise woodworking skills and is often used in historic or classic boat replica projects.

Fiberglass Layup

Involves creating a mold and layering fiberglass cloth with resin to form the hull. This requires access to a mold or buying a kit; plans usually cover detailing and finishing steps.
